[Pandora-jp] リモートサーバ上に存在する特定のファイル存在

Junichi Satoh junichi @ pandorafms.jp
2013年 2月 19日 (火) 20:01:35 JST


三反田さん

さとうです。

From: "三反田@ひむか流通ネットワーク" <santanda @ himuka.ne.jp>
Subject: [Pandora-jp] リモートサーバ上に存在する特定のファイル存在
Date: Fri, 15 Feb 2013 11:45:47 +0900

> PandoraFMSの機能として、次の監視が実現できないでしょうか?
> 
> 内容:リモートサーバ上に存在する特定のファイル存在を監視する。
>    そのために、Pndoraサーバから一括で行いたい。
> 
> 別な実現手段として、
>  1.find
>  2.if
> によるシェル等で可能なのですが、該当サーバが多くて、出来れば
> Pndoraサーバから、一括で行えたら実装工数が少なくて済むと考えた
> 次第です。

「一括」をどの程度のイメージで考えられているのかわからないので、
お望みの回答になっていないかもしれませんが...

Pandora FMS で監視を実現することはできますが、ファイルの確認処理自体は
別途シェルスクリプト等で実装する必要があります。
(そのスクリプトを Pandora FMS から呼び出すイメージ)

実現方法としてはこんな感じでしょうか。

- pandora_agent 使うパターン
  ファイル存在の有無をチェックするシェルスクリプトを用意し、pandora_agent
  からそれを実行し、データサーバモジュールとして、Pandora FMS サーバへ
  取り込む。

- プラグインサーバを使うパターン
  次のような処理をするシェルスクリプトを用意し、Pandora FMS サーバの
  プラグインサーバ機能で実行する。
    1. 監視対象にログイン
    2. 指定のファイルの存在を確認し、ステータスを返す

いずれにしても、監視対象側での作業を何も行わずに実現するのは不可能かと。
---
佐藤 淳一
junichi @ pandorafms.jp


Pandora-jp メーリングリストの案内